Filmmaker David E. Valdez joins Ms. Uduak, host of The Africa Music Law Show, on the 154th episode for a 1:1 interview to discuss his latest project Los Changuitos Feos aka “The Ugly Little Monkeys.” It’s a story about how seven Mexican boys in Tucson, Arizona formed a band that helped take and elevate Mariachi music to a global status.
ABOUT DAVID E. VALDEZ
With a career spanning over 30 years in the field of television and film production, Mr. Valdez’s experience includes cinematography, writing, directing as well as all aspects of production, from creative concept through finished product. As an award-winning short film director/producer/writer, his first short film, “Sin Vergüenza” has been shown at several film festivals throughout the US and Mexico. Educational background includes a BFA with a Cinema emphasis from the University of Arizona and an MFA in Cinematography from The American Film Institute in Los Angeles.
After graduating from AFI, David was hired as 1st Assistant Director for the Nickelodeon series, Hey Dude. He then directed The Nashville Network (TNN) series, “Exploring America Side by Side for two seasons. As a Cinematographer by trade, David has shot over 150 regional and local commercials, “The Decoy”, a full-length feature film, and many award-winning short films such as “The Challenge Coin”, an Imagen Award Web Series winner, and “Long Story Short”, presented at the Hungarian Embassy Film Festival.
